Inference on adaptive Type-II progressive hybrid censoring under partially accelerated life test for Gompertz distribution

Abstract In a life testing experiments, accelerated life tests (ALTs) model has provided a significant decrease for the cost and time. Recently, progressively hybrid censoring schemes have become quite popular in life testing and reliability studies. The problem of statistical inference of step stre...
